Suppose you are an analyst with the following data:

rRF = 5.5%

rM - rRF = 6%

b=0.8

D1 = $1.00

P0 = $25.00

g = 6%

firm's bond yield = 6.5%

Please answer the following:

Question 1. What is this firm's cost of equity using the CAPM?

Question 2. What is this firm's cost of equity using the DCF?

Question 3. What is this firm's cost of equity using the bond-yield-plus-risk-premium approach? Use the midrange of the judgmental risk premium for the bond-yield-plus-risk-premium approach.
